Lifestyle and shopping app usage soared last year, but retailers have a long way to go in terms of app development, according to December 2014 research by Boston Retail Partners. Among retailers polled in North America, just 16% had a smartphone app that worked well. An additional 22% had one, but it needed improvement, while 46% had plans to implement one within three years.
Whether they’re improving apps or starting from scratch, retailers would be wise to take into consideration the findings from October 2014 research by YouGov. When the study asked US mobile internet users about the most helpful mobile retail app features, price checking was the top response, cited by nearly two-thirds of respondents. Checking item availability and comparison shopping—which often goes hand in hand with checking out prices—were the second and third most helpful features.
